diff --git a/src/servers/common/swagger-ui/index.ts b/src/servers/common/swagger-ui/index.ts index d085a53b532d5dc6410d39771e771368d7652a77..fadda6560e2a9977b850669dbe94a51f84978b0b 100644 --- a/src/servers/common/swagger-ui/index.ts +++ b/src/servers/common/swagger-ui/index.ts @@ -19,6 +19,7 @@ export function swaggerUiAssetsHandler(options?: ServeStaticOptions) { export interface SwaggerUIOptions { openapiJsonUrl: string apiPrefix: string + title: string shortcutIconLink: string } diff --git a/src/servers/common/swagger-ui/indexTemplate.html b/src/servers/common/swagger-ui/indexTemplate.html index d612efc1ba366b3511e89a6b8e86cb3b361f8165..92869e8c5713a1f663fccefd9484562096cae5b1 100644 --- a/src/servers/common/swagger-ui/indexTemplate.html +++ b/src/servers/common/swagger-ui/indexTemplate.html @@ -2,7 +2,7 @@ <html lang="en"> <head> <meta charset="UTF-8"> - <title>Swagger UI</title> + <title>${title}</title> <link rel="stylesheet" type="text/css" href="${apiPrefix}/swagger-ui.css" > ${shortcutIconLink} diff --git a/src/servers/volume/server/web-api.ts b/src/servers/volume/server/web-api.ts index 53b4f365d712c1afdce6d8d888ecf8cc86896f06..9630f314b9f63a0e51293ef0b40b01a879a7dda8 100644 --- a/src/servers/volume/server/web-api.ts +++ b/src/servers/volume/server/web-api.ts @@ -45,6 +45,7 @@ export default function init(app: express.Express) { app.get(makePath(''), swaggerUiIndexHandler({ openapiJsonUrl: makePath('openapi.json'), apiPrefix: ServerConfig.apiPrefix, + title: 'VolumeServer API', shortcutIconLink })); }